Quick Summary
The Department of the Navy, specifically MSCHQ NORFOLK, is soliciting quotes for one (1) SPINDLE CARTRIDGE, part number 87073780, for the USNS ARTIC (T-AOE 8). This is an UNRESTRICTED acquisition seeking a firm fixed price quote. The requirement is critical due to a C3 CASREP (Casualty Report) on the ship's lube oil purifier, necessitating urgent procurement to prevent catastrophic damage. Quotes are due by April 30, 2026.

Additional Notes
- This acquisition is justified by standardization requirements (maintaining fleet configuration baseline per COMSCINST 4790.3) and urgency related to a C3 CASREP (26-0012) on the USNS ARTIC's lube oil purifier, which could lead to catastrophic damage if not addressed promptly.
